Just installed 2.5" daystar budget boost strut spacers in front. Figured this would level out the front with rear to get rid on some really bad rake. Front end now sits 1/2" higher than rear. Doesnt sound bad on paper but looks like I have a bunch of dead bodies in back. My resolution to this problem is to install the "toytec superflex 2" rear coil lift". Does anybody see any issues using these 2 components together? Would I be better off just getting the 1.5" rear daystar spacers? I eventually want to upgrade all of my shocks and coils, so I figured I would start with my rear coils. I am running 265/65/17 geolander at/s( not my choice of tire, came new with vehicle. Waiting to wear down and get 265/70 destinations.) Any input or comments on this would be greatly appreciated as I have already bought the coils but they havent shipped yet. Thanks!
